STUDY GUIDE COSTS OF PRODUCTION: Total Physical Product (TP)- total output or quantity produced Marginal Product (MP)- the additional output generated by additional inputs (workers). Average Product (AP)- the output per unit of input. Stage 1: Increasing Marginal Returns Stage 2: Decreasing Marginal Returns Stage 3: Negative Marginal Returns TC- Total Costs: Sum of Fixed and Variable Costs VC- Variable Costs: Costs for variable resources that do change with the amount produced

1. Meet the Fiori family and its Fiori Pasta Company. Papa Don is the president‚ son Tony is vice-president of sales‚ and daughter Gina is vice-president of production. Fiori Pasta produces high-quality pasta products. It has estimated its demand curve for its pasta to be P=39.898-0.03757Q‚ This demand function has been given in terms of price. So to find the Total Revenue (TR) you need to multiply the above equation into Q (which is your quantity). TR=39.898Q-0.03757Q2 MR=39.898-0
